Does GreenPath keep my information confidential?

Yes, GreenPath does not report to credit bureaus nor share information with anyone without your permission. If you start a debt management program through GreenPath, you provide consent before payment arrangements are proposed to creditors on your behalf.

How does financial counseling work with GreenPath?

Simply call GreenPath or request a call. Your first counseling session will likely take about an hour, depending on your situation. To make the most of your appointment, it’s helpful to know your household’s basic monthly income and expenses.

What is the difference between a financial counselor and a financial advisor?

Certified financial counselors like those at GreenPath concentrate primarily on helping people with financial wellness tasks like debt reduction, building credit, or creating a spending plan. Financial advisors focus primarily on helping you manage and build wealth.
